We're making Jajamen, a local dish from Morioka, Iwate Prefecture. The rich and deep flavor of the meat miso mixture is delicious when mixed with udon noodles.

(serves 2) Cook Time: 15 minutes
- Meat Miso -
50g Ground Pork (1.8 oz)
1/4 Onion (70g/2.5 oz)
1 Fresh Shiitake Mushroom
1 tsp Grated Ginger Root
1 tsp Grated Garlic
4 tbsp Miso
1 tbsp Sake
1 tbsp Mirin
1 tbsp Sugar
3 tbsp Chicken Stock, or water
1 tbsp Ground Black Sesame Seeds
2 tsp Sesame Oil
2 bags Frozen Udon Noodles
- Toppings -
2/3 Cucumber
10cm Long Green Onion (Naganegi), white part, chopped (3.9")
Beni Shoga, pickled ginger, chopped
Grated Ginger Root
Grated Garlic
Sichuan Chili Oil, rayu
Apple Vinegar, or your favorite type of vinegar
